What makes a terrific Glendale barbershop

A great Glendale barbershop balances ability and friendliness. The ability piece shows in the surfaces you can see from throughout the room: a neckline cleaned up snugly but not carved raw, a fade that climbs up in even gradation, scissor job that leaves movement without flyaways. I such as to watch how the barber sets up prior to the very first snip. A tidy terminal, guards in order, fresh neck strip, and a cape without hair sticking from the last client inform you criteria matter.

Hospitality is more than small talk. In Glendale, where you listen to Armenian, Spanish, and English in the same discussion, social fluency counts. A barber who examines enunciation of your name, who verifies whether you like a dry cut or shampoo, that asks if you are expanding the top out for a particular factor, develops depend on. I once sat next to a dad and son in a Montrose store, both with thick, wavy hair. The barber described how he would certainly maintain mass on the child's crown so his cowlick would certainly hold shape, then gave the daddy a slightly much longer taper to enhance a new set of thick-rimmed glasses. 2 heads, two techniques, 5 minutes of appointment that conserved months of grow-out.

Understanding solutions and sensible pricing

Walk right into a barbershop in Glendale CA and you commonly see a food selection with hairstyles, beard trims, straight razor cuts, head cuts, and occasionally enhancements like color camo for mixing grey or a fast face. Lots of have tiered rates in between apprentice, junior, and master barbers. In this component of Los Angeles County, you can anticipate a men's hairstyle to land about in between 35 and 80 bucks depending on online reputation and information job. Scissor-only cuts pattern higher. Beard services have a tendency to vary from 15 to 30 for a trim and line-up, and 35 to 60 for a hot towel shave with full prep and aftercare. Combo offers, like cut and beard, normally conserve around 10 to 15 percent compared to a la carte.

Kids' cuts are commonly a couple of dollars less costly, but not always. A child that needs person, specific scissor job can take as long as an adult and occasionally more. Elderly prices, if offered, sit near the bottom of the array. Keep in mind the attachments: shampoo, black mask, nose wax, or neck cut with a razor. I take note of how these are presented. Transparent prices at the chair, not a shock at checkout, reveals respect.

Beware of the also great to be true deal. If a complete razor cut is valued at a number that barely covers disposables and hot towels, something else is being rushed. An appropriate shave requires time. The towel must rest enough time to soften roots, not just swing previous your face.

Getting the cut you actually want

Communication beats ideas photos each time, yet you can make use of both well. When I instructor clients on talking barber, I break it into simple pieces: size, form, shift, structure, and upkeep. Say just how you wear your hair daily and just how much time you spend on it. Mention cowlicks, persistent swirls, or a component that refuses to relocate even under a hat. If you carry an image, explain what you such as. Is it the rigidity at the holy place, the fullness on top, or the tidy neckline?

Here is a tight, sensible sequence to follow the first time you rest with a new barber in Glendale:

  • Start with lifestyle in one sentence: your task gown code, health club routines, and exactly how often you design your hair.
  • Point to trouble places on your head: crown, temple dents, or reduced hairline. Call any type of previous issues like bulky sides at week two.
  • Define the discolor or taper in guard numbers or relative terms: skin to 1 on the sides, mid discolor that begins simply over the brow, or a reduced taper that only cleans the edges.
  • Describe the top by length and structure: leave 2 fingers on the top, include light structure with factor cutting, or keep it scissor-clean for a side part.
  • Clarify upkeep: you intend to return every 3 weeks, or you desire it to grow out nicely for six.

The barber will equate that into a plan. An excellent one in Glendale will certainly additionally examine whether you fit with a straight razor for line-ups. In The golden state, barbers make use of straight razors with non reusable blades. If your skin is responsive, state so. They can swap to trimmer-only detailing and adjust aftercare.

Styles that work in the foothills

The Glendale environment leans warm and completely dry the majority of the year with quick swings from sun to air-conditioned insides. Hair acts in different ways in that mix. Oil-heavy pomades offer a shiny surface but can feel suffocating by lunchtime in July. Water-based pomades, clays, and pastes hold shape yet wash out clean. If your scalp runs completely dry, ask for a lotion or a light leave-in conditioner before styling.

Popular cuts here take a trip well between office and weekend. A mid fade with a distinctive crop remains neat under a cap at a Dodgers video game and spruce up with a comb. Side parts and scissor cuts have deep roots in the Armenian barbershop tradition you see throughout Glendale. They frame the face cleanly without the cruelty of a high skin fade. If you have thick, straight hair, a traditional shape with a reduced taper puts on handsomely and grows out predictably over 4 weeks. Wavy hair loves a longer top with weight left at the parietal ridge so the silhouette does not swell at week two. Curly hair looks ideal when the top is shaped with shears, not hacked down with a short guard. Ask your barber to reveal the swirls some respect: maintain coil integrity, taper the neck, and let the sides breathe.

Be sensible concerning the mullet rebirth or aggressive plants you see on social networks. They can look lancinating for a week and then demand high maintenance. If you can not turn two-week check outs, take into consideration a softer taper or a mid fade that lowers comparison. The Glendale barbers I rely on will inform you right if a style benefits your schedule. That sincerity is worth greater than a short-term wow.

Beard work, line-ups, and the art of the shave

Glendale's barbershop society respects beard craft. A proper beard trim is sculpture. The barber evaluates development patterns, cheek density, jawline, and just how the mustache blends. One of the most effective beard saves I have actually seen occurred in a tiny shop near Adams Hill. A client had actually been free-handing at home, sculpting the cheek also reduced and leaving a sharp rack under the jaw. The barber did not attempt to attract a razor-straight brand-new line. He softened the lower edge, let the cheeks creep higher with a month of growth, and used a warm towel and light-weight balm to minimize inflammation. Three sees later on, the beard looked intentional rather than salvaged.

If you arrange a hot towel shave, expect layered prep: cozy towels, pre-shave oil or lotion, lather collaborated with a brush, with-the-grain pass, a 2nd warm towel, across or versus the grain just if your skin tolerates it, after that a cool towel and a calming, alcohol-light aftershave. If a barber pressures you into against-the-grain hand down sensitive skin, say no. A close, irritation-free shave beats a sandpaper-smooth coating that rasps for two days.

Home care issues. In Glendale's completely dry air, a beard oil with lighter provider oils like grapeseed or jojoba will certainly absorb faster than heavy castor blends. If you use a mask day-to-day or work in messy settings, wash the beard with a mild cleanser and problem a couple of times each week. Over-washing strips oils and makes the beard bristle.

Hygiene, licensing, and California standards

California requires barbers to hold a state license. It is released by the Board of Barbering and Cosmetology. A barbershop should post licenses where customers can see them. In practice, this could be at the front workdesk or on a wall near the terminals. If you do not see them, ask. The tone of the reaction tells you a whole lot. Any hesitancy around sanitation is a red flag.

Tools that touch skin needs to be cleansed and decontaminated appropriately. Clippers and leaners obtain sprayed with an EPA-registered disinfectant in between clients. Razors make use of single-use blades that are changed at the chair. Combs spend time in a barbicide container. Neck strips and capes keep skin from touching fabric. I check little clues: is the barber cleaning clippers and after that quickly pocketing them, or are they established on a clean mat? Are towels piled in a confined cupboard or revealed near a busy pathway? None of this is picky. It is the baseline for safe grooming.

Special situations: kids, elders, and delicate scalps

Kids require patience greater than anime capes. An experienced Glendale barbershop will avoid humming a cowlick level on a youngster, because it turns up harshly in images. They keep a lot more length and blend right into development patterns. With seniors, slim hair take advantage of scissor work and very little clipper aggressiveness on the crown. A soft taper and critical texturizing can add the look of density without subjecting scalp.

If your scalp is sensitive or you have seborrheic dermatitis, tell the barber upfront. They can use hypoallergenic items, avoid aftershaves heavy in alcohol, and advise a medicated shampoo to use in your home in between gos to. For anybody with moles or bumps, a careful barber will certainly slow down on the neck line and behind the ears where skin snags occur.

When a cut goes wrong and just how to recover

Even among pros, not every cut lands completely. Perhaps the fade sits higher than you wanted, or the leading lost too much weight. Glendale sunshine does not conceal mistakes. The fix depends on what went awry.

If the fade is expensive however clean, ask for a much longer leading design that leans into the contrast for two weeks, after that change to a low taper to reset the canvas. If the top is also short, concentrate on shape. A distinctive, ahead plant expands handsomely from a brief top. Stay clear of requesting for dense appearance on hair that has currently been strongly factor cut. It will certainly battle royal. Use lighter product, allow the hair kick back, and plan a check-in at week 3 for weight balancing.

For beard lines cut also short on the cheek, stop shaving the line. Cut bulk just and improve a soft, greater angle that tracks the natural gradient. Anticipate a month of growth to rebuild the canvas. A knowledgeable Glendale barbershop can map that strategy and keep you presentable throughout the repair.

What is the 3 2 1 rule for haircuts?

The 3 2 1 rule is a clipper guard guideline for men’s haircuts. It usually means using a number 3 guard on top, number 2 on the sides, and number 1 around the edges. This creates a tapered, clean look. It is commonly used for basic short hairstyles.

Is it illegal to cut hair at home in California?

In California, cutting hair for compensation at home without a valid barber or cosmetology license is illegal. Licensed barbers or cosmetologists can provide services in approved settings. Home services without a license may result in fines or penalties. Personal haircutting for friends or family is allowed if not for payment.
